Pupils' global education plea

KENT pupils were among the hundreds converging on Westminster today to ask ministers to do more for the 100 million children world-wide who miss out on education.

Education minister Charles Clarke and International Development minister Hilary Benn were answering questions from youngsters as part of the Campaign for Global Education.

Kent was being represented by the Homewood school in Tenterden. One of the teachers there, Hannah Scarisbrick, told KM-fm that the global situation must be addressed...
